logo

Output f89faadf0631681875f4a47cc4848b6e1ceeeed3f49117349033bb34ce505066:13

value
21740000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44c76d55e781ee7b3564451630eff837a6d1ab07 OP_EQUALVERIFY OP_CHECKSIG
address
17GfrUwax1HFUMFKENHbHS7r8CShKpKfzN
transaction
f89faadf0631681875f4a47cc4848b6e1ceeeed3f49117349033bb34ce505066